In today episode, I discuss a topic that’s close to my heart – giving up our relentless pursuit of material possessions and instead focusing our attention on doing good and how this brings us the happiness, satisfaction and the recognition we are after (and save us a ton of money and time in the process).
From my own experience of chasing after and amassing a certain level of material wealth in the past, I come to realise I was always left wanting more. Always comparing myself to others and being left with a deep dissatisfaction with daily life.
I’ve found there is an alternative way of living, by letting go of that way of doing and achieving and instead, charting our own heart-centred path, we bring greater freedom and contentment into our lives. With this space and time, we can then focus our energy on creating lasting positive changes in our lives and those around us.
I touch on how minimalism supports this transition, as well as relieving ourselves from the constant debt cycle and how living a simple uncluttered life is a doorway to untold riches.
